How to Install an Oil Filled Wall Mounted Radiator

mylek-oil-filled-radiator-with-adjustablOil filled wall mounted radiators provide heat by using engineered thermal oil. Once the oil is heated up, it gradually transfers heat to your home through an air convection system.

The heat retentive quality of diathermic oils helps reduce energy consumption, thereby reducing operating costs and reducing on your heating costs. Many models also include an adjustable thermostat and 24 hour programming that allows you to save even more money.

oil heating radiators-filled radiators utilize a specially designed thermal oil to heat your home, and they are much more energy efficient than other heaters. This is because the thermal oil used in an oil radiator stores heat for a longer period of time than other heating techniques. The heat generated by the radiator is then transferred to the surrounding environment through convection and thermal radiation. Oil-filled radiators heat the oil through a heating element. The oil transfers heat to metal wall of the radiator by conduction and then it heats the air around it through air convection. They can also produce the heat even after they have been shut off. This can reduce costs for energy.

Once the radiator is securely mounted, all that's left to do is plug it in and turn it on. The majority of electric heaters come with a safety screw that will ensure the radiator remains securely fixed to the brackets. tighten the screw until it is secure and it's ready to use. The cable, which is usually around 1.5 metres long, will be attached to the back of your electric heater. Plug it into a 13-amp socket, and turn the heater on.

The heating element that is employed in these heaters is the reservoir of thermal oil within the appliance. When the oil is heated, it will then radiate warmth into the surrounding air through convection. The heat may stay in the room for up to an hour before needing to be shut off.

It is unlikely that the heater will need to be filled with fresh oil but should it happen it is best left to professionals and shouldn't be accomplished at home. Untrained people can cause serious harm when trying to refill these heaters.
